Year: 1980
Runtime: 181 mins
Language: Hindi
Director: Ramesh Sippy
After returning home to his wife Sheetal and their young daughter, DSP Shiv Kumar announces his transfer to Bombay. His two brothers, Vijay and Ravi, already live in the city; they are clever and capable but spend their days idling and conning unsuspecting people, setting the stage for a clash between duty and family.

In the bustling streets of Bombay, the city’s pulse beats against the disciplined rhythm of law enforcement. Shiv Kumar, a dedicated deputy superintendent, returns home after a tense hostage situation, only to announce a transfer that will pull him back into the capital’s relentless grind. Awaiting him are his wife Sheetal and their young daughter Guddi, whose quiet domestic world is poised on the edge of change, hinting at both the comforts of home and the shadows that follow a life of service.
Beyond the family’s modest apartment, Bombay shelters Vijay and Ravi, Shiv’s younger brothers who have carved out a very different niche. Bright, capable, and endlessly resourceful, they drift through the city’s undercurrents, spending their days weaving schemes that skirt the line between cleverness and mischief. Their talent for out‑witting unsuspecting strangers paints them as charming rogues, living in a world where survival often means outsmarting the system rather than confronting it head‑on. Their bond with each other is unmistakable, a mix of sibling rivalry and camaraderie that adds a lively, if uneasy, dynamic to the city’s tapestry.
The stage is set for a compelling clash of worlds: Shiv’s unwavering sense of duty and the law faces the mercurial freedom of his brothers’ street‑wise pursuits. The narrative promises a tone that balances gritty urban intrigue with familial loyalty, letting the audience feel the tension between honor and temptation. As Bombay’s neon lights flicker over crowded avenues, the characters navigate personal aspirations and collective responsibilities, hinting at choices that could redraw the boundaries between justice and kinship.
